Output db4f95cf3fcc90a95569404b831619a231d442ece6774a0f6a5e6322da1576a8:3

value
2657303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 951a909db04038f252b80487a7314d8db0d13646 OP_EQUAL
address
3FHQRtVFA1TbUhrp7M3ZMjaoEhyXbyMZWg
transaction
db4f95cf3fcc90a95569404b831619a231d442ece6774a0f6a5e6322da1576a8
confirmations
474138
spent
true